Census of Bermuda, 1856, 1p Red on Bluish, Perot Hamilton Provisional (Scott X2; SG O5)

X2-CAN-01

X2-CAN-01
Fault

Notes:
  • Fault: Light thin and small imperfections.
  • Other: Discovered around 1918 within family correspondence of Miss Frances Trott in Bermuda. Census IV in "Encyclopedia of Rare and Famous Stamps" by L.N. Williams.
Provenance:
  • Baron Stig Leuhusen Collection
  • King Carol of Romania Collection
  • Howell Collection
  • Thomas Allen Collection
  • Hind Collection
  • 5/1923, Bought by Hind at International Philatelic Exhibition in London
  • 5/7/1934, HR Harmer, Lot 91, Realized £145
  • 4/24/1979, Harmers of New York, Lot 34, Realized $75,000
  • 1981, Stanley Gibbons, Private Treaty
  • 2/18/1981, Stanley Gibbons, Lot 104, Realized $77,000
  • 10/29/2003, Sir Henry Tucker Collection, Spink, Sale 3022, Lot 45, Realized £62,000
  • 6/15/2005, Gilbert Collection, Spink, Sale 5026, Lot 228, Realized £60,000
Certificates:
  • RPS (1934)
